Not so far from the end

Yes! I work on The Field Where She Died for ages! I can’t even remember when I started this first album. I’ll probably write something about how it begun and how things happened (would you find this interesting somehow?) but to be short, it’s a huge project for me because I started from nothing but the songs. Hum it’s probably the most important thing but I admit that some years ago, I really didn’t know how I could record some music. I didn’t have any gear at the moment anyway. So as you may guess, it took me some months (years?) to get ready for recording or just to find where the “record button” was located in my software… Anyway, it looks like the end is not so far now as this first album is nearly finished! I hope that it will be available before the end of 2008. And maybe the end is just the beginning. (just below a short sample of the last song from TFWSD)
